![]() Dr. Kimberly Batchelder Helton is the Instructor of Flute at Simpson College. She has performed and presented master classes internationally as well as throughout the Midwest. She was also a recipient of the prestigious University of Iowa performance fellowship and has taught Flute at Grinnell College and Drake University. Dr. Helton received a Bachelor of Music from Brigham Young University, a Master of Music from Drake University, and a Doctorate of Musical Arts from the University of Iowa. She is piccoloist/
third flutist with Orchestra Iowa, piccoloist with the Des Moines Metro Opera, and a member of the Polaris Wind Quintet. Susan Odem received a Bachelor of Music in oboe from the University of Missouri - Kansas City and a Master of Music from Drake University. She is a member of the Des Moines Symphony, the Des Moines Symphony Woodwind Quintet, the Bruch Trio, and the Amadeus Trio. Ms. Odem is an adjunct instructor of double reeds at Simpson College and Central College, and teaches a large private studio of double reed students. Kariann Voigts is a graduate of the University of Northern Iowa in Music Education and Performance. She taught public school instrumental music in Iowa for three years before pursuing her Master of Music in clarinet performance from Indiana University. Upon completion of her degree in 1988, she joined The United States Air Force Band of the Rockies in Colorado Springs, one of the two premiere musical units of the Air Force. For her distinguished service with the band, Ms. Voigts was a recipient of the United State Air Force Commendation Medal. Kariann's professional orchestral playing experience includes the Waterloo-Cedar Falls Symphony, the Dubuque Symphony, Orchestra Iowa, and most recently, the Des Moines Symphony. In addition to teaching clarinet at Simpson College, Ms. Voigts has maintained a private woodwind teaching studio throughout her career with an emphasis on clarinet. |
